ABOUT US
Founded by Dr. Sabrina Suluai-Mahuka, Finafinau is a youth-centered, membership-based environmental organization grounded in the values of resilience, cultural identity, and intergenerational leadership. The word Finafinau in Samoan means steadfastness or resilience, which is a reflection of the mindset we seek to cultivate in the next generation of Pacific leaders.
Initiated in 2017 and formally established in 2022, Finafinau exists to uplift youth across American Samoa by bridging environmental education with cultural stewardship. Through strategic partnerships with schools, government agencies, and community organizations, we empower young people to engage in hands-on learning experiences that protect our natural resources and strengthen their voices in environmental advocacy.
Our work includes environmental workshops, reforestation campaigns, coastal restoration efforts, nursery development, climate summits, outreach initiatives, and school-based programs that equip students with the skills and knowledge needed to thrive as leaders in the face of climate change.

Plant Nursery
For scheduled Saturdays in Pago Pago, youth at Finafinau’s Plant Nursery learn environmental stewardship and food security through hands-on gardening and sustainability activities.
